☐ Bloom filter sanity check (Kestrelbase KV): verify the filter in front of the hot-read path still has a false-positive rate under 1%. Last quarter it silently degraded after the key-space doubled and nobody resized it, so reads hammered the store for a week. Check the sizing config matches current cardinality estimates, and confirm the rebuild cron actually ran. If anything looks off, ping the owner listed here.

signatory, yahog-badug: Quenix Ulaael

## Provenance 101: The Grindle Transcode Farm

Welcome aboard! Every worker image on the Grindle farm is built by our Loxley pipeline, signed, and stamped before it touches a render node. If a transcode job misbehaves, your first move is checking which image produced it — don't trust what the node claims locally, trust the signed manifest. Each manifest carries the originating build token, which for the current fleet is shown below.

pipeline stamp: htk4_66df

Quillslate evaluates customer formulas inside a restricted interpreter — no I/O primitives, bounded recursion, and a per-evaluation memory ceiling. The tricky part is the timeout ladder: soft interrupts first, then hard kills, and we log both separately for abuse scoring. Tests cover the escape vectors we know about; fuzzing runs nightly. When reviewing, check the limits against what's deployed, since the sandbox configuration values are listed directly below.

config for bahop-baduf:
[kasion]
team = lamath
access_code = ac_d807e5
host = kasion.paliqcloud.corp
port = 4000
owner = julix.tamvan
peer = frair.qorvelsoft.local

## Artifact Signing — Ormscrub Refactor

The legacy ORM layer is being replaced module by module under project Ormscrub. Each migrated module ships as a separately versioned artifact. CI signs every artifact after tests pass; unsigned artifacts are rejected by the deploy gate. Keep the signing step last in the pipeline. Rotate keys quarterly and update the gate config in the same change. Verify downloads against the current public key, reproduced below.

release key, taduf-yajef: bky13_uGiieNoy5KKUY